Why People Are Buying Tires Online

Shopping for tires has often meant spending a weekend driving from one tire shop to another. You’d compare prices, talk to salespeople, and maybe get stuck waiting for an appointment. Now, with just a few clicks, you can compare brands, check specs, read reviews, and schedule delivery or installation.

Here’s why online tire shopping makes sense:

  • Convenience: You can shop 24/7, from your phone or computer.
  • Better Selection: Online stores carry various brands, sizes, and types.
  • Transparent Pricing: You see the price upfront, including installation and delivery.
  • Time Savings: No need to visit multiple shops or wait in line.

How the Online Process Works

Ordering tires online with a payment plan is simple. The process usually looks like this:

  1. Search by Vehicle or Tire Size: Use filters to find the exact tire that fits your car.
  2. Compare Options: Check out different brands, performance levels, and prices.
  3. Select Payment Plan: Choose a financing option at checkout.
  4. Confirm Shipping or Installation: Some retailers ship to your door. Others work with local shops where you can book installation.

Everything happens in one session. You don’t have to deal with phone calls or paperwork. It’s built to be quick, precise, and convenient.

Tips for Buying Tires Online Using Payment Plans

To get the most out of your purchase:

  • Double-check your tire size before you buy.
  • Read the terms of the financing plan carefully.
  • Look for warranty details and installation options.
  • Check customer reviews for both the tires and the seller.

Doing a bit of homework upfront makes sure you get the right tires at the right price with the right payment schedule.
